Women's History Month: March 2012

“National Women’s History Month’s roots go back to March 8, 1857, when women from New York City factories staged a protest over working conditions. International Women’s Day was first observed in 1909, but it wasn’t until 1981 that Congress established National Women’s History Week to be commemorated the second week of March. The Economic Benefits Of New Spectrum For Wireless Broadband

The Economic Benefits Of New Spectrum For Wireless Broadband, February 2012 “The surge in wireless data traffic has caused a “spectrum crunch.” With the proliferation of smartphones, tablets, and other mobile devices with internet access, wireless data traffic has grown tremendously, increasing by more than 100% between 2009 and 2010.
